World Summit on Adventure Travel Oct 19-22 in Quebec, Canada

Media Invited to Attend World Summit on Adventure Travel Oct 19-22 in Quebec, Canada.

The Adventure Travel Trade Association (ATTA) invites media delegates to the 6th Annual Adventure Travel World Summit to be held October 19-22, 2009 at the Fairmont Le Manoir Richelieu in Charlevoix, Québec, Canada (www.adventuretravelworldsummit.com). The trade-only Summit is adventure, eco and sustainable tourism's gathering of the year attracting top-level executives, tour operators, media, tourism trade professionals and destination specialists worldwide. ATTA's Summit is a must-attend for journalists seeking insights into the latest hot-button issues, topics, trends, debates and more for the adventure travel market. Media delegates may also take advantage of a variety of free Pre-Summit adventures in Québec October 16-18.

Northwest Travel Writers Conference

Freelance writers, journalists, editors, and others in the hospitality and travel industry are invited to attend the inaugural NORTHWEST TRAVEL WRITERS CONFERENCE (http://www.travelandwords.com/) scheduled for October 16-17, 2009 in historic Vancouver, WA. See the web site for program highlights and panel discussion topics related to writing and marketing the Northwest and beyond in these changing times.

The Rochester Writers' Conference

The 2nd Annual Rochester Writers' Conference takes place on the campus of Rochester College in Rochester Hills, Michigan on Saturday October 3, 2009. This one-day event features professional development sessions for both fiction and non-fiction writers and both new and published writers. Sessions on business concepts will also be offered. Refreshments and lunch included. Registration starts soon. This year's theme is Make More Money with your Writing!
